Adjourn
(v) stop for a short time
Alien
(n) someone who is not a legal citizen of the country they are living or working in (adj) very different from what you are used to, especially in a way that is difficult to understand or accept
Comely
(adj) attractive
Compensate
(v) to replace or balance the effect of something bad
Dissolute
(adj) having an immoral way of life
Erratic
(adj) something that does not follow any pattern or plan but happens in a way that is not regular
Expulsion
(n) the act of forcing someone to leave a place
Feint
(n) a movement or an attack that is intended to deceive an opponent (v) to pretend to hit someone
Fodder
(n) something or someone that is useful only for a particular purpose - used in order to show disapproval
Fortify
(v) to encourage an attitude or feeling and make it stronger
Illegible
(adj) difficult or impossible to read
Jeer
(v) to laugh at someone or shout unkind things at them in a way that shows you do not respect them (n) unkind things said in a way that shows disrespect
Lucrative
(adj) a job or activity that is lucrative lets you earn a lot of money
Mediocre
(adj) not very good
Proliferate
(v) increases quickly and spreads to many different places
Subjugate
(v) to defeat a person or group and make them obey you
Sully
(v) to spoil or reduce the value of something that was perfect
Tantalize
(v) to show or promise something that someone really wants, but then not allow them to have it
Terse
(adj) uses very few words and often shows that you are annoyed
Unflinching
(adj) not changing or becoming weaker, even in a very difficult or dangerous situation
